首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

通过brew升级了pyenv,现在只能在新终端上激活系统python

首先,让我们来解释一下问题中涉及到的一些名词和概念:

  1. brew:Brew是macOS上的包管理器,用于安装和管理各种开源软件包。
  2. pyenv:Pyenv是一个用于管理多个Python版本的工具,它允许您在同一台机器上安装和切换不同的Python版本。
  3. 终端:终端是一种文本界面,用于与计算机进行交互和执行命令。
  4. 激活系统python:激活系统python意味着将系统中的Python版本设置为当前活动的Python版本。

根据问题描述,您通过brew升级了pyenv,但现在只能在新终端上激活系统python。这可能是由于升级过程中出现了一些问题或配置错误导致的。为了解决这个问题,您可以尝试以下步骤:

  1. 确认pyenv是否正确安装:在终端中运行以下命令,检查pyenv是否正确安装并可用。
  2. 确认pyenv是否正确安装:在终端中运行以下命令,检查pyenv是否正确安装并可用。
  3. 如果pyenv正确安装,将显示pyenv的版本号。
  4. 检查Python版本:运行以下命令,查看已安装的Python版本列表。
  5. 检查Python版本:运行以下命令,查看已安装的Python版本列表。
  6. 确保您已安装所需的Python版本。
  7. 设置全局Python版本:运行以下命令,将系统中的Python版本设置为全局版本。
  8. 设置全局Python版本:运行以下命令,将系统中的Python版本设置为全局版本。
  9. <python_version>替换为您想要设置为全局版本的Python版本号。
  10. 重新启动终端:关闭当前终端窗口,并打开一个新的终端窗口。
  11. 检查Python版本:运行以下命令,确认系统中的Python版本已被正确设置。
  12. 检查Python版本:运行以下命令,确认系统中的Python版本已被正确设置。
  13. 确保显示的Python版本与您所设置的版本相匹配。

如果上述步骤仍然无法解决问题,您可以尝试以下额外的调试步骤:

  1. 检查环境变量:运行以下命令,检查是否存在与pyenv相关的环境变量。
  2. 检查环境变量:运行以下命令,检查是否存在与pyenv相关的环境变量。
  3. 确保pyenv相关的路径在环境变量中。
  4. 检查shell配置文件:检查您的shell配置文件(例如~/.bashrc、~/.bash_profile、~/.zshrc等),确保没有与pyenv冲突的配置。
  5. 检查shell配置文件:检查您的shell配置文件(例如~/.bashrc、~/.bash_profile、~/.zshrc等),确保没有与pyenv冲突的配置。
  6. 如果发现任何与pyenv相关的配置,请删除或注释掉它们。

如果问题仍然存在,建议您参考pyenv的官方文档或寻求相关社区的帮助。

腾讯云相关产品推荐:

  • 云服务器(CVM):提供可扩展的计算能力,支持多种操作系统和应用场景。了解更多:腾讯云云服务器
  • 云数据库MySQL版(CDB):高性能、可扩展的关系型数据库服务,适用于各种应用场景。了解更多:腾讯云云数据库MySQL版
  • 云存储(COS):安全、稳定、高可用的对象存储服务,适用于存储和管理各种类型的数据。了解更多:腾讯云云存储
  • 人工智能平台(AI Lab):提供丰富的人工智能算法和模型,帮助开发者快速构建和部署AI应用。了解更多:腾讯云人工智能平台
  • 物联网套件(IoT Hub):提供全面的物联网解决方案,帮助连接和管理物联网设备。了解更多:腾讯云物联网套件
  • 区块链服务(Tencent Blockchain):提供安全、高效的区块链解决方案,适用于各种行业和场景。了解更多:腾讯云区块链服务

请注意,以上推荐的产品仅代表个人观点,您可以根据实际需求选择适合的产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券